Albinism is a recessively inherited condition.What is the probability that a child will be born with albinism if the child's mother is albino,the child's father has normal pigmentation,and the child's paternal grandmother was albino? Use a Punnett square to show your work and use the letters "A" and "a" to designate dominant and recessive alleles,respectively.

Gear Ratios
The ratio between the numbers of teeth on two gears that are meshed or connected, affecting speed and torque in mechanical systems.
Countershafts
Countershafts are intermediary shafts used in machinery and vehicles to transmit power from the main shaft to another part of the system, often changing the direction and speed of movement.
